Output 6f8bf5a8788571c1c4731cf6ee0b38ae7c0713920a90e9765aee31546fec7cdb:1

value
1032021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9375099bda59ad0d5b122dae3c0b328bfdd0d01c OP_EQUAL
address
3F8hTeqse4kDvW8CUvakHet2MV3wiGExox
transaction
6f8bf5a8788571c1c4731cf6ee0b38ae7c0713920a90e9765aee31546fec7cdb
confirmations
345534
spent
true